What You Should And Shouldn’t Do When Dealing With Water Damage
Water gives life, however water invasion on some parts where it's not meant to be can lead to damages as well as trouble. It can peel off away the surface area and also deteriorate the product's foundation if the water seeps right into your framework. Mold and mildew as well as mildew also flourish in a damp environment, which can be dangerous for your and also your household's health and wellness. Additionally, homes with water damage scent old and also mildewy.

Water can originate from lots of sources like typhoons, floodings, burst pipes, leakages, as well as sewage system issues. If you have water damage, it's better to have a working knowledge of security preventative measures. Right here are a few standards on exactly how to handle water damages.

Do Focus On Small Leaks



A burst pipeline does not take place in a vacuum or overnight. There are warnings that can attract your attention as well as indicate to you some damaged pipelines in your home. Signs of warnings in your pipelines include bubbling paint, peeling wallpaper, water touches, water discolorations, or trickling noises behind the wall surfaces. There are indicators that the pipeline will certainly break. If you see these signs, don't wait on an acceleration. Fixing and also inspect your plumbing repaired before it results in large damages to your house, finances, and an individual headache.

Do Not Panic in Case of a Burst Pipe



Keeping your clearheadedness is crucial in a time of dilemma. Stressing will only compound the trouble since it will stifle you from acting quick. Panic will also offer you extra tension. Timing is essential when it comes to water damages. The longer you wait, the more damages you can expect as well as the most awful the results can be. Promptly shut off your major water valve to reduce off the resource and also stop more damages if a pipe ruptureds in your residence. Unplug all electrical outlets in the location or switch off the breaker for that part of your house. Call a trustworthy water damage restoration specialist for support.

Water Damage Do and Don'ts


Water damage at your home or commercial property is a serious problem. You will need assistance from a professional plumber and a water damage restoration agency to get things back in order. While you are waiting for help to arrive, however, there are some things you should do to make the situation better. Likewise, there are things you absolutely shoud not do because they will only make things worse.




DO these things to improve your situation


Get some ventilation going. Open up your doors, your windows, your cabinets – everything. Don’t let anything remain closed. Your aim here is to expose as much surface area to air as possible in order to quicken the drying out process. Use fans if you have them, but only if they’re plugged into a part of the house that’s not currently underwater.


Remove as much standing water as you can. Do this by using mops, sponges and clean white towels. However, it’s important that you don’t push or wipe the water. Simply use blotting motions to soak it up. Wiping or pushing could result in the water getting pushed deeper into your home or carpeting and increasing your problem.


Turn off the power to the soaked areas. You will want to remove the danger of electrocution from the water-logged area to do some cleaning and to help the plumber and the restoration agents do their work.



Move any furniture and belongings from the affected room to a safe and dry area. Taking your possessions to a dry place will make it easier to decide which need restoring and repair. It will also prevent your belongings from being exposed to further moisture.


DON’T do any of these things for any reason


Don’t use your vacuum cleaner to suck up the water. This will not only get you electrocuted, but will also severely damage your vacuum cleaner. Use manual means of water removal, like with mops and pails.



Don’t use newspaper to soak up the water. The ink they use for newsprint runs and transfers very easily, which could then stain carpet and tile with hard-to-remove stains.



Don’t disturb mold. This is especially true if you spot a severe growth. Leave the mold remediation efforts to the professionals. Attempting to clean it yourself could mean exposing yourself to the harmful health effects of mold. Worse, you could inadvertently spread it to other areas of the house.



Don’t turn on your HVAC system until given approval from the restoration agency. Turning your HVAC system on before everything has been cleaned could spread moisture and mold all over the house.
